Reep-ing his reward

Eighty runners beat the freeze to take to the Snowden Field Parkrun in Crowland on Saturday.

The weekly 5K run saw Wellingborough & District athlete Jonny Reep cross the line first in 17mins 30 secs. First home for Halmer Harriers was Richard Williams, who was eighth in 23:03. Other runners from the Spalding-based club were: Adam Caress, 14th, 24:57; Simon Eldridge, 29th, 27:33; Rebecca Pearce, 52nd, 32:36; and Debs Norman, 53rd, 33:25. A run was also held on New Year’s Day, with Caress fourth of 49 runners in 22:21.
Four other Harriers were in action at the Ferry Meadows Parkrun in Peterborough at the weekend. Janet Strickland was 305th of the 558 finishers, in 30:28, with Deborah Preston 313th, 30:41; Jayne Pell 478th, 37:54; and Kathryn Chapman 502nd, 40:55.
